The stamped image is the Vintage Picnic Basket set from Papertrey Ink. I just purchased this set, and have colored up a bunch of the images. So you'll be seeing more of them in the days and weeks to come!
I colored the image with Copics, then added some sparkly bits with gel pens. The layout idea is from a Verve Stamps sketch. (VSWCMD1) I even decorated the inside with more paper and a greeting from PTI.
